32 /*
33  * evergreen cards need to use the 3D engine to blit data which requires
34  * quite a bit of hw state setup.  Rather than pull the whole 3D driver
35  * (which normally generates the 3D state) into the DRM, we opt to use
36  * statically generated state tables.  The regsiter state and shaders
37  * were hand generated to support blitting functionality.  See the 3D
38  * driver or documentation for descriptions of the registers and
39  * shader instructions.
40  */
